Domino 9 und frühere Versionen > ND8: Entwicklung

Zweidimensionales Array

(1/1)

skywook:
Hallo,
ich habe eine Verständnisfrage:

ich habe einen zweidimensionales Array (wobei der erste Wert dynamisch ist):

wert(i,2)
Inhalt:
wert(i,1) = Testmann
wert(i,2) = 1500

Nun möchte ich mit arrayGetIndex z.B. Testmann suchen und dann den zweiten Wert, also 1500 ausgeben.
Mit arrayGetIndex bekomme ich die Position aber wie gebe ich dann den zweiten Wert aus?

koehlerbv:
Verstehe ich jetzt nicht so richtig. Reicht Dir nicht

wert (Arraygetindex (wert, "Testmann"), 2) ?

Bernhard

Johnson:
Einfach über den Index der zweiten Dimension. (Klingt komisch, is aber so :-D)


--- Code: ---

Dim var() As Variant
Dim pos As Variant

ReDim var(1093 To 1094, 1 To 2) As Variant
var(1093, 1) = "Testmann"
var(1093, 2) = 1500
var(1094, 1) = "Testfrau"
var(1094, 2) = 2000


pos = ArrayGetIndex(var, "Testmann")

If Not(IsNull(pos)) Then
MessageBox var(pos, 1) & Chr (10) & var(pos, 2)
End If


--- Ende Code ---

skywook:
Danke,
klar habe vor lauter Wald die Bäume nicht gesehen..

Navigation

[0] Themen-Index

Zur normalen Ansicht wechseln